Hershey Bears Release Schedule For 2020-21 Season
The Hershey Bears released their schedule for the 2020-21 AHL season. The Bears open their 36-game regular season on Friday, February 5, on the road against the Binghamton Devils (at Newark, New Jersey). The Bears will return home the following … Continue reading
